Performance of a domain-specific large language model in answering patient questions in psychiatry

原文摘要 · Abstract (English)

Background This study was designed to evaluate whether a domain-specific large language model (LLM) trained exclusively on patient education resources can answer questions about psychiatric medications, in a manner superior to LLM chatbots. We developed an LLM ("MIND") fine-tuned for clinical fidelity, trained on patient education resources from authoritative medical organizations. Methods We compared the responses of MIND, ChatGPT, and OpenEvidence to patient questions about escitalopram, using two methods: (1) computer analysis according to a rubric measuring accuracy, clarity, completeness, nuance, safety, and referral appropriateness; (2) ratings from N=10 board-licensed psychiatrists on similar metrics. Results When rated by rubric, MIND was rated highest in all domains (p<0.001). When rated by psychiatrists, ChatGPT was rated accurate more often than MIND with a negligible effect size (p=0.021, r=0.073); MIND was rated complete more often than ChatGPT with a small effect size (p<0.001, r=0.160); and MIND and ChatGPT were rated safe with the same frequency (p=0.955, r=0.002). The majority of psychiatrists preferred the responses generated by ChatGPT (57.6%) compared to MIND (42.4%, p=0.003). Conclusions MIND was able to answer many questions about escitalopram in a manner deemed accurate, complete, and safe by psychiatrists the majority of the time. However, despite MIND's ability to provide more complete responses, psychiatrists preferred ChatGPT's responses. MIND represents a step towards building safe LLM systems to enhance patient education in psychiatry.
